The Core Distinction: Temperature and Snow Rating

The primary difference between all weather and all season tires lies in their temperature and snow performance ratings. All-weather tires are designed for severe snow service, unlike standard all-season tires.

  • All-weather tires meet the severe snow service symbol (three-peak mountain snowflake).
  • All-season tires typically lack this severe snow rating.
  • All-weather tires offer better performance in extreme cold and snow conditions.
  • All-season tires are a compromise for varied but milder conditions.

Performance Characteristics and Compromises

How do these differences in ratings translate to actual performance on the road? The distinction is rooted in the tire's construction and compound.

Tread Compound and Design

All-weather tires utilize a more advanced tread compound that remains flexible in sub-freezing temperatures, which is essential for maintaining grip on cold pavement and snow. Their tread blocks often feature more aggressive siping (small cuts) and deeper tread depths, designed to bite into snow and ice effectively. This compound offers a better balance for extreme cold.

All-season tires, conversely, use a compound that's designed to perform adequately across a wider temperature range but may harden significantly in very cold weather, reducing traction. While they offer good tread life and fuel efficiency in milder conditions, their performance is a compromise. They are not built to the same standard for winter grip as tires specifically marked with the 3PMSF symbol.

This means that while all-season tires can handle occasional light snow, they may struggle in deeper snow, slush, or icy conditions. For those who need reliable performance in such environments, considering options that are explicitly rated for severe snow service, like all-weather tires, is imperative. Assessing Your Climate and Driving Habits

The first step in choosing between all-weather and all-season tires is a realistic assessment of your local climate and how you drive. Do you experience consistent sub-freezing temperatures and snowfall for several months each year? If so, all-weather tires are likely the superior choice. They offer the convenience of a single set of tires without sacrificing essential winter traction.

If your area sees only occasional light snow and temperatures rarely dip extremely low, standard all-season tires might be sufficient. However, even in such climates, it's wise to consider the potential for unexpected weather events. The 3PMSF symbol on all-weather tires provides peace of mind.
